Close to Elgin's center, Crerar Eight Acres Hotel is on 8 acres of grounds, with a gym, a pool and free Wi-Fi. Fine golf courses are within easy reach.
Darroch Restaurant serves a superb menu of local, organic produce. A tasty bar menu is available, along with afternoon tea.
The recreational club at Crerar Eight Acres Hotel has a spa bath, a sauna and a racquetball court.
